Product Overview

Category

The NTD4860NA-1G belongs to the category of power MOSFETs.

Use

It is commonly used in power management applications, such as in DC-DC converters and motor control circuits.

Characteristics

  • High voltage capability
  • Low on-resistance
  • Fast switching speed
  • Low gate charge

Package

The NTD4860NA-1G is typically available in a TO-252 package.

Essence

This MOSFET is essential for efficient power conversion and control in various electronic systems.

Packaging/Quantity

It is usually packaged in reels with a quantity of 2500 units per reel.

Specifications

  • Drain-Source Voltage (VDS): 60V
  • Continuous Drain Current (ID): 80A
  • On-Resistance (RDS(on)): 4.8mΩ
  • Gate-Source Voltage (VGS): ±20V
  • Total Gate Charge (Qg): 40nC
  • Operating Temperature Range: -55°C to 175°C

Detailed Pin Configuration

The NTD4860NA-1G has a standard pin configuration with three pins: gate, drain, and source.
